<p>They just raised the prices to ridiculous proportions as of July 30th, 2007.  I started the application process for my fiance&#8217;s visa right around that time last year and only just got the thing postmarked before they went up.  It went from something like $170 to $450 overnight.  The supposed reason for the increase is that USCIS (formerly INS) was planning to hire a bunch of people and start getting applications moving faster.  Naturally, everything just started moving slower for a significant amount of time and nearly 3/4ths of a year later, the times are pretty much still not quite back to what they were before the price increase.  Gee, that helped us out SO much&#8230;.</p>
